This book explores the Russia-Georgia Conflict in South Ossetia, as well as Russia's political, economic and security issues and its implications for U.S. interests. Washington and Moscow have found some common ground on the Iranian and North Korean nuclear concerns, but tension is rising on other issues such as NATO enlargement, Kosovo, and proposed U.S. missile defences in Eastern Europe. Georgia's efforts to democraticise and bolster its free market economy are also examined, and U.S. policy and assistance are discussed.
